Type of Transformation Stages
En enterprise stage is a past, current or future stage of an enterprise. It is connected to a business transformation stage or to an IT transformation stage.
*A business transformation stage is a kind of enterprise transformation stage aiming at the alignment of the enterprise operating model to its strategy and corresponding exhibited business capabilities.
*An IT transformation stage is an enterprise transformation stage aimed at aligning the enterprise IT system with the functionalities expected by the operations.
The type of the transformation stage that characterizes the enterprise stage is defined during creation of the enterprise stage.
